Pearse Doherty (Donegal, Sinn Fein) | Oireachtas source
I thank the Ceann Comhairle. I am clear on the issue on which the Ceann Comhairle stated every Member was clear. However, the point on which I am seeking clarity from him or the Taoiseach - if the Ceann Comhairle allows me to make it, he can then answer me or ask the Taoiseach to do so - is whether it is the intention, under the amendment the Taoiseach has introduced for the sitting on 6 April, that the only matter that will be discussed on that day is the appointment of a Taoiseach and changes to Standing Orders.
There has been considerable discussion of how the House does its business and how all sides co-operate in dealing with major issues. A number of motions are before the House and we are asking the Taoiseach, in proposing an amendment to the order for the sitting on 6 April, to consider other voices outside his party and allow some of the issues these voices have been mandated to raise in the House to be accepted on 6 April. I am asking for clarity from the Taoiseach on whether the nomination of Taoiseach and the adoption of amended Standing Orders will be the only matters to be discussed on 6 April and, if not, whether he is willing to entertain some of the motions that have been placed before the House so far.
